42 U.S.C. § 11320

U.S. CodeFederal
Encouragement of State involvement

(a) State contact personsEach State shall designate an individual to serve as a State contact person for the purpose of receiving and disseminating information and communications received from the Council, including the bimonthly bulletin described in section 11313(a)(7) 11 See References in Text note below. of this title. (b) State interagency councils and lead agenciesEach State is encouraged to establish a State interagency council on the homeless or designate a lead agency for the State for the purpose of assuming primary responsibility for coordinating and interacting with the Council and State and local agencies as necessary. (Pub. L. 100–77, title II, § 210, as added Pub. L. 100–628, title II, § 206(a), Nov. 7, 1988, 102 Stat. 3229.) Editorial Notes References in TextPar. (7) of section 11313(a) of this title, referred to in subsec. (a), was redesignated par. (11) of section 11313(a) by Pub. L. 111–22, div. B, § 1004(a)(3)(A), May 20, 2009, 123 Stat. 1667.
